Time Travel: I am a Warlord in Doomsday America
Chapter 261 Wavering
"Oh? What do you want to exchange for it?" Maggie adjusted her expression and asked with a smile.
Negotiation is a science. Expressing your desire for the other party to join your destiny camp too quickly may backfire.
Maggie talked to Richard at a leisurely pace. Before Richard could answer, she said, "Let's go inside and talk. This is the community we just helped develop. You can take a look around."
Richard was stunned for a moment, and when he realized what was happening, he immediately agreed: "Okay...Okay."
A group of people from the kingdom followed Maggie into the community. Alan, who had been watching, came to Maggie at the right time and followed silently.
"Alan?" Maggie asked, frowning.
"I'll see what's going on." Alan replied calmly without any embarrassment.
Maggie didn't say much when she saw this, but just let Alan follow her. She was already used to Alan's strong style.
As everyone walked along the artificial pool, Maggie asked Richard, "How big is your community? Is it bigger than the community we support?"
Richard was still a little nervous, but he was also trying to grasp the key points in Maggie's words. The words "we" and "support" made him even more panicked.
"Our community was a school before the disaster. It occupies a larger area than your community and is not far from the beach. We grow some fruits and vegetables and can also fish."
Richard did not hide the rich resources of his community at all. After all, wealth cannot be hidden, and Negan also knows this. Now Negan belongs to the Alexandria community, and the other party has sophisticated weapons in their hands. If you don't negotiate with the other party early, it will be difficult to negotiate if someone comes to your door.
"School? It's pretty good!" Maggie looked reminiscent.
"It's really good." Alan also showed a thoughtful expression.
Richard glanced at Alan, not taking the young girl's words seriously.
Maggie didn't continue the topic, but played hard to get, waiting for Richard to ask questions.
Soon everyone arrived at Maggie's house, and Glenn and two residents in charge of logistics made some coffee for everyone.
Everyone sat on the sofa in the living room, and Maggie waited for coffee silently without saying a word.
Finally, Richard couldn't stand the silence anymore, so he asked directly, "Our people said that the Savior Church was defeated. Was it you who did it?"
Maggie nodded calmly and said, "Yes, we were originally here to peacefully promote the Destiny Front, but the people of the Savior Hall made some mistakes, and they have paid the price."
"The Destiny Position?" Richard was a little confused. He only learned from the people who came back that it was a larger force that defeated the Savior Hall.
"Yes, we have liberated Zouzhou and are now moving eastward to help all survivors return to civilization," said Maggie.
Helping is not without cost, and Richard, as an adult, is well aware of the implications. But now that Maggie has said it, it is clear that he needs to make his position clear.
As for the kingdom not wanting to help, Richard does not have the authority or the courage to say so. Only Ezekiel in the kingdom community can do so.
"I understand. So what does it cost to join your forces?" Richard continued to ask with gritted teeth.
It was obvious that Maggie wanted Kingdom to join, but Richard could only control the progress of the Q&A session and continue asking questions.
Again, Richard can only do things within his authority.
"Abide by our order system, recognize our principles and beliefs, and we will be responsible for providing security and technical support," said Maggie.
Richard wanted to ask more questions, but Maggie saw his hesitation and knew that this man was no longer the leader of the kingdom community, so she chose to return the topic to the transaction.
"By the way, what do you want to exchange this time?" Maggie asked suddenly.
Richard was stunned for a moment, then said: "Everything we bring can be given to your community for free. The king hopes to establish friendship with your community."
"King?" Maggie raised her eyebrows. Could it be that this community has already started feudal rule? This is not easy to deal with.
"Calling you that is just a way of showing respect. Our leader is someone who deserves respect." Richard realized that Maggie might misunderstand, and immediately defended himself.
"Well, take your things back. We are not short of supplies. Also, your matter is beyond my authority right now. You can leave your address and we will communicate later."
Maggie said without letting anyone know.
Richard's expression suddenly became depressed. Has the negotiation failed? But...why?
He had no idea that what the Destiny Front wanted to establish was a modern civilized order, or even a more superior society. The leader of a community with a king was likely to be a hindrance to the Destiny Front.
"this......"
In the end, Richard honestly left the address of the Kingdom community. He knew that Negan had joined this group and the location of the Kingdom could not be concealed, but he did not achieve any results in this diplomatic mission and it was obviously a failure.
The team from the kingdom community left Alexandria with complicated expressions after being forced by Maggie to stay and drink coffee.
Maggie's domineering attitude is still fresh in everyone's memory. She is a woman who is just as difficult to deal with as Negan. And according to Maggie's words, there is someone above her.
Richard could only hand over this information to Ezekiel for judgment, and he could only worry about the future of the community in his heart.
"Why don't you let the principal come to talk?"
Alan asked in confusion after following Maggie to see off the Kingdom team at the door.
Maggie said, "Originally I could handle it myself, but now they have a king, so I can only put it aside and let Zhang make the decision."
Alan said speechlessly: "Maybe, but you should know his thoughts on the land. This matter may be as important as the issue of the zombie power."
Maggie raised her eyebrows. She knew very well how much flower growers valued the land. The reason she put the issue aside was simply because she felt that this was a troubled time and problems had to be solved one by one.
"I'll report to him now," said Maggie.
Alan did not answer, but just watched the Kingdom convoy leaving, secretly having his own thoughts in his mind.
